Rosewood Floating Executive Desk by Roger Sprunger for Dunbar, c 1970, Signed
By Dunbar Furniture, Roger Sprunger
Located in Los Angeles, CA
This grand executive desk by Roger Sprunger for Dunbar features a beautifully refinished Rosewood floating top and drawers with a pair of signature chrome paneled legs, designed and made in the 1970s. Signed with Dunbar tag as can be seen in photos. The Rosewood top and drawers were refinished in a French Polish, the most expensive and laborious finish available due to the numerous hand applied coats of lacquer but provides the most protective surface to protect against regular daily use and increases the depth and vividness of the exotic Rosewood grain. Such incredible use of luxury materials and quality craftsmanship as you would expect from Dunbar and exemplifies the saying 'they don't make them like they used to'. This large sized desk for executives features six drawers, three integrated into the floating top with pen and pencil storage and three in the lower flanking drawers which include a larger drawer for files.
